# Service Accounts — Fanout Backpressure (Pigeonpost)

Welcome aboard! Pigeonpost fans notifications out to device channels, and when downstream queues back up, the backpressure controller throttles producers per service account. Each account gets its own token bucket, so a noisy integration can't starve the rest. As a contractor you'll mostly use the shared staging account, which is safe to hammer since it's capped at a tiny quota. To call the staging controller locally, authenticate with the account's key, shown here.

service key, bagep-yahag: zpat11_YieSWvAgzqt

Subject: Key rotation for the Lindstrom locale service

Hi all — as part of the date-format localization work in release 4.2, we rotated the credential for the Lindstrom locale service. Reviewers checking the new formatting branch will notice that region-specific date rendering (day-month ordering, separators, era handling) now goes through Lindstrom rather than the deprecated inline tables. The old key stops working Friday. Please update your local env before reviewing the affected PRs. The new key for the internal endpoint is below.

gateway credential: zpat7_wu4aBVX

Subject: Key rotation for the Thimbleworks config service

Team — we rotated the credential used by the hot-reload watcher tonight. The watcher pulls configuration changes from the Bramblegate config service every thirty seconds and applies them without restarts, so customers should see no disruption. If a support tool you run talks to Bramblegate directly, update it before Friday, when the old key is revoked. The new key is below.

app token of kagap-tafog = vxb7-1L6kA2y